BBC: Leaders of G8 nations are to set a target to cut greenhouse gases by 80% by 2050, the BBC understands. They will also call for any human-induced temperature rise to be held below 2 degrees Celsius, says BBC environment analyst Roger Harrabin. But environmental campaigners believe key commitments will be scaled back.
